Responsibilities

•     Work closely with engineering schedulers to produce weekly progress reports
•     Displays understanding of Earned Value Management systems and concepts
•     Works closely with engineering leads to address remaining level of effort and forecasted effort to complete remaining work
•     Produces high quality reports based on Earned Value Management systems which comply with standard operating procedures.
•     Exhibit ability to follow standard protocols
•     Demonstrates strong work ethic

Qualifications

•     Ability to travel up to 25%
•     Knowledge of project management software such as Microsoft Office Suite (Work, Excel, Access, Project)
•     Strong written and verbal communication skills
•     Knowledge of reporting tools such as Tableau, Power BI, etc.
